What are Elders?

Elders in the Church of Scotland are ordained lay leaders who share spiritual oversight, pastoral care, and governance with the minister. A Kirk Session is the local governing court, comprising the minister and elders, responsible for worship, discipline, mission, and the congregation’s life and witness within the Reformed Presbyterian tradition.
